Portugal Signs Contracts to Explore for Gold, Other Resources

By Henrique Almeida
July 31, 2012

The Portuguese government signed four mining contracts with companies interested in searching for gold, wolfram and other resources in the southern European country, Economy Minister Alvaro Santos Pereira said.

Portugal expects the mining industry to remain strong in coming years and will continue to bet on the sector to stimulate growth and create jobs in the nation, Santos Pereira said today in comments broadcast by SIC Noticias television.
